Odd san error

Everyone I am getting the below:
Nov 24 00:03:09 dallas syslog: CVSDM; MAJOR WARNING Event Code=400; Description=116: Target
Sense Key = 0xff -- Target ASC = 0xff -- Target ASCQ = 0xff -- Target Physical LBA = 0x00 --
The host Pass through request was not successfull. This could be due to a LIP or Hot Reset
of the device.loop/enclosureId/slot : 0x00/0x00/0x81; controller tick : 242100
55600310; serialNum/moduleId/processId : 00PR02C52212/0xb6/0x118; ; Hardware Address=1/0/12/
1/0.97.7.255.1.3.0; FRU Location=JA0/C2; Vendor ID=HP; Model ID=A6218A; Product S/N=00USE000
03XX; Latest information on this event at http://docs.hp.com/hpux/content/hardware/ems/Remot
eMonitor.htm#400


But everything in the armdsp -a command comes back normal. I did get a notification of:


The IBS Production SAN "Good" count should be 112 for all OK status.
The last "Good" count was 112. It is now at 110.


any idea's.

Hi Adam,

For me, it looks the slot or the device on the slot at 1/0.97.7.255.1.3.0 generate this event and having some issue.

Since this is major warning, it is better to invole HP to do hardware diagnostics.
